Abstract

The utility model discloses a multi-station medicament filling machine capable of preventing liquid leakage, which comprises a base, wherein a fixed seat is arranged at the top of the base, equipment seats are symmetrically arranged on two sides of the fixed seat, a conveyor is arranged in the equipment seats, a motor is arranged in the fixed seat, the output end of the motor penetrates through the top of the equipment seats and is connected with a switching cover, a filling box is connected to the inner bottom of the switching cover, and filling heads are distributed at equal intervals at the bottom of the filling box. Description

Multi-station medicament filling machine capable of preventing liquid leakage
Technical Field
The utility model relates to the technical field of filling machines, in particular to a liquid leakage-proof multi-station medicament filling machine.
Background
The filling machine is one of packaging machines, and is one of the most commonly used packaging machines, and the filling machine can be divided into a liquid filling machine, a paste filling machine, a powder filling machine and a particle filling machine from the aspect of packaging materials, and the prepared liquid medicine needs to be filled into packaging bottles by the filling machine in the processing process of the liquid medicine. Through searching, a medicine filling device which is typical in a filling machine in the prior art and is like a publication number CN208327368U is found, and relates to the technical field of medicine filling; the medicine filling portion and the medicine bottle sealing portion are both arranged on the machine body, the medicine filling portion and the medicine bottle sealing portion are both located above the medicine bottle conveying portion, the medicine filling portion and the medicine bottle sealing portion are sequentially arranged along the conveying direction of the medicine bottle conveying portion, the medicine filling portion is used for filling medicines into medicine bottles on the medicine bottle conveying portion, and the medicine bottle sealing portion is used for sealing the medicine bottles filled with the medicines. The medicine filling device provided by the utility model has the main characteristics that the medicine filling device can fill and convey medicines to the medicine bottles, is simple in structure and convenient to operate, and solves the problem that the existing medicine bottle filling equipment is complex in structure.
In summary, the existing multi-filling station medicine filling machine needs to suspend equipment after filling operation, wait for the packaging bottle to move to a designated position and then continue batch filling, that is, has a longer filling gap, so that the filling efficiency is lower, and on the other hand, the existing multi-filling station medicine filling machine is easy to cause filling leakage due to position deviation of the packaging bottle when conveying and feeding, so that improvement of the existing equipment is needed.
Disclosure of Invention
The utility model aims to provide a multi-station medicine filling machine capable of preventing liquid leakage, which aims to solve the problems that after filling operation is carried out, the existing medicine filling machine with multiple filling stations needs to be suspended in equipment to wait for a packaging bottle to move to a designated position and then continuous batch filling is carried out, namely, a longer filling gap exists, so that the filling efficiency is lower, and on the other hand, the existing medicine filling machine with multiple filling stations is easy to cause liquid leakage due to position deviation of the packaging bottle when conveying and feeding.
In order to achieve the above purpose, the present utility model provides the following technical solutions: a multi-station medicament filling machine capable of preventing liquid leakage, which comprises a base,
the top of base is provided with the fixing base, and the bilateral symmetry of fixing base is provided with the equipment seat, installs the conveyer in the equipment seat simultaneously, install the motor in the fixing base, and the output of motor runs through the top of equipment seat and be connected with the switching cover, the interior bottom of switching cover is connected with the filling case, and the equidistant filling head that distributes in bottom of filling case, the filling head passes through the flowmeter and is connected with the filling case, and corresponds on the filling head and install electric valve, the filling case passes through the pipeline and is connected with the liquid pump, and the liquid pump is installed in the liquid storage cavity of fixing base inside.
Preferably, a deviation correcting plate is arranged on one side of the conveyor and connected with the side wall of the equipment seat through an electric push rod, and a protective pad is fixedly connected to the inner side wall of the deviation correcting plate.
Preferably, the deviation correcting plate is symmetrically arranged on one side of the conveyor, and the bottom of the deviation correcting plate is rotationally connected with a cleaning roller shaft.
Preferably, the cleaning roll shafts are symmetrically arranged at the bottom of the deviation correcting plate, and the bottom of each cleaning roll shaft is in contact with the upper surface of the conveying belt of the conveyor.
Preferably, the motor, the switching cover and the filling box form a rotating structure, and the filling box is correspondingly arranged right above the conveyor at one side.
Preferably, the flowmeter is electrically connected with the electric valve, the liquid pump and the motor, and the liquid pump is arranged between the two groups of mixing frames.
Preferably, the mixing frame penetrates through the liquid storage cavity, and a water inlet is formed in the side wall of the liquid storage cavity.
Preferably, the mixing frames are symmetrically provided with two groups, and the mixing frames are connected with the motor through a belt transmission structure.
Compared with the prior art, the utility model has the beneficial effects that: the multi-station medicament filling machine for preventing liquid leakage,
(1) According to the utility model, the problem that the filling efficiency is low due to the fact that the equipment is required to be suspended to wait for the packaging bottles to move to the designated position and then the packaging bottles are continuously filled in batches after the traditional medicine filling machine with multiple filling stations is subjected to filling operation through the matching of the motor, the flowmeter and the electric valve is used, the flowmeter can monitor the liquid medicine discharged by the filling head, when the filling amount of the liquid medicine reaches a set value, the flowmeter can transmit the information to the controller, the controller can close the electric valve to stop the filling operation of the filling head, and meanwhile, the controller can control the motor to drive the filling box to rotate through the switching cover, so that the whole filling operation is not required to wait for the packaging bottles on the other group of conveyor, and the filling efficiency of the device is further improved;
(2) According to the utility model, the problem that the existing medicine filling machine with multiple filling stations is easy to cause filling leakage due to position deviation of packaging bottles in conveying and feeding can be effectively solved through the cooperation of the electric push rod and the deviation correcting plate, and the electric push rod can push the deviation correcting plate to adjust the positions of the packaging bottles on the conveyor, so that the bottle mouth and the filling head are conveniently ensured to correspond up and down.

Referring to fig. 1-4, the present utility model provides a technical solution: a multi-station medicament filling machine capable of preventing liquid leakage,
example 1
As shown in fig. 1, 2, 3 and 4, a fixing seat 2 is arranged at the top of a base 1, equipment seats 3 are symmetrically arranged on two sides of the fixing seat 2, a conveyor 4 is installed in the equipment seats 3, a motor 9 is installed in the fixing seat 2, and an output end of the motor 9 penetrates through the top of the equipment seats 3 and is connected with a switching cover 10.
In a further embodiment, a deviation correcting plate 6 is arranged on one side of the conveyor 4, the deviation correcting plate 6 is connected with the side wall of the equipment seat 3 through an electric push rod 5, and meanwhile, a protection pad 8 is fixedly connected to the inner side wall of the deviation correcting plate 6.
Specifically, the protection pad 8 can effectively avoid friction to the outer surface of the packaging bottle when the deviation rectifying plate 6 rectifies, thereby being convenient for ensuring the beautiful appearance of the packaging bottle.
In a further embodiment, the deviation correcting plate 6 is symmetrically arranged at one side of the conveyor 4, and the bottom of the deviation correcting plate 6 is rotatably connected with the cleaning roller shaft 7.
Specifically, the cleaning roller shaft 7 is driven by the electric push rod 5 to clean the upper surface of the conveyor 4, so that the accidental leakage of liquid medicine is prevented from polluting working equipment and working environment, and the structure of the device is enriched.
In a further embodiment, the cleaning roller shafts 7 are symmetrically arranged at the bottom of the deviation correcting plate 6, and the bottom of the cleaning roller shafts 7 is in contact with the upper surface of the conveyor belt of the conveyor 4.
In a further embodiment, the motor 9, the switching cover 10 and the filling box 11 form a rotating structure, and the filling box 11 is correspondingly arranged right above the one-side conveyor 4.
As shown in fig. 1, 2 and 3, the inner bottom of the switching cover 10 is connected with a filling box 11, filling heads 14 are distributed at equal intervals at the bottom of the filling box 11, the filling heads 14 are connected with the filling box 11 through a flowmeter 12, electric valves 13 are correspondingly arranged on the filling heads 14, the filling box 11 is connected with a liquid pump 15 through a pipeline, and the liquid pump 15 is arranged in a liquid storage cavity in the fixing seat 2.
Specifically, the staff can control the liquid pump 15 to convey the liquid medicine in the liquid storage cavity into the filling box 11, so that the normal filling operation of the filling box 11 is ensured.
In a further embodiment, the flowmeter 12 is electrically connected with the electric valve 13, the liquid pump 15 and the motor 9, and the liquid pump 15 is arranged between two groups of mixing frames 16.
Specifically, in the actual working process, the conveyor 4 drives the packaging bottles above the conveyor 4 to move, meanwhile, the electric push rod 5 pushes the deviation correcting plate 6 to adjust the positions of the packaging bottles on the conveyor 4 until the bottle mouths of the packaging bottles correspond to the filling heads 14 up and down, then the electric valve 13 is opened, meanwhile, the liquid medicine in the filling boxes 11 is discharged through the filling heads 14 to be filled, when the filling amount of the liquid medicine in the flowmeter 12 reaches a set value, the controller closes the electric valve 13 and drives the driving motor 9 to drive the filling boxes 11 to rotate and switch to the position above the other group of conveyors 4, so that the filling work can be continuously carried out on the packaging bottles conveyed by the conveyor 4.
Example two
This embodiment is a further description of the above embodiment, and it should be understood that this embodiment includes all the foregoing technical features and is further specifically described.
In a further embodiment, as shown in fig. 1, the mixing rack 16 is disposed through the liquid storage chamber, and a water inlet is disposed on a side wall of the liquid storage chamber.
In a further embodiment, two groups of mixing frames 16 are symmetrically arranged, and the mixing frames 16 are connected with the motor 9 through a belt transmission structure.
Specifically, under the transmission effect of the belt transmission structure, the mixing rack 16 is used for stirring and mixing the liquid medicine in the liquid storage cavity when the driving motor 9 drives the filling box 11 to switch the filling position, so that the liquid medicine can be prevented from being separated into the liquid medicine due to long-time standing, and the quality of the liquid medicine can be guaranteed conveniently.
